- CCarylNew York City •1 review4.0Dined on Mar 2, 2025Our table was waiting for us at our appointed reservation time. We were cordially greeted by the hostess ansd our waitress. In general the service was excellent although there were a few things we requested that we had to remind our waitress about. A person who appeared to be the manager came to our table to ask several times if everything was OK and we appreciated that. Our waitress spilled grease on the shirt and coat of one of our group member and although she apologized there was no offer to pay for cleaning. She also almost poked him in the head with a bone, but fortunately I saw it about to happen and backed him off. In general the food and drinks were good (not great). We shared the fried polenta and fried calamari appetizers and they were both good. My husband and I had the Berkshire Pork Chop and it was excellent and served over a sweet potato hash with brussel sprouts. Two members of our group ordered the French Onion Soup and it was way too salty for anyone to eat. We ordered three desserts to share -- the Key Lime Pie which was good, the Carrot Cake Tower which was not as good as I had hoped (I am a Carrot Cake afficianado) and the Mudslide Pie which was the best of the three. All in all we had a great time, the atmosphere was nice, we were in a smaller room so once the large group left it quieted down a bit and the food was good, not excellent. Wouldn't run back for dinner but would probably go for lunch or a burger. It was a little pricey for what we got. $650 for a party of 6 with 2 appetizers, 3 desserts, drinks and a corkage fee for brining our own bottle of wine.
